Complete Coherent Control of a Strongly Coupled Quantum Dot-Cavity Polariton System

Constantin Dory, Kevin A. Fischer, Kai Müller, Konstantinos G. Lagoudakis, Tomas Sarmiento, Armand Rundquist, Jingyuan L. Zhang, Yousif Kelaita, Jelena Vučković

Research output: Contribution to journalConference articlepeer-review

Abstract

We investigated an ultrafast phonon-assisted population transfer between polaritons from a strongly coupled quantum dot-photonic crystal cavity system. In particular, we demonstrated complete coherent control and single-photon generation from a polariton.
